21 CFR 101.36 – Nutritional Labeling of Dietary Supplements
Amazon requires that all dietary supplement products feature a Supplement Facts panel on their label and that this panel complies with 21 CFR 101.36. This regulation establishes the format and content of the Supplement Facts panel, including specific information that must be included and any nutrient content claims that can be made.

21 CFR 111 – cGMP in Manufacturing
The Current Good Manufacturing Practice (cGMP) regulation, 21 CFR 111, mandates certain practices and procedures that must be followed in the production, packaging, labeling, and holding of dietary supplements. This includes the need for a quality control unit, written procedures, and specific documentation of activities.

21 CFR 117 – HARPC for Human Food
The Hazard Analysis and Risk-Based Preventive Controls (HARPC) regulation, 21 CFR 117, requires that dietary supplement manufacturers have a written food safety plan that is based on a hazard analysis. This plan must include the identification of potential hazards and the controls that are in place to prevent those hazards from occurring.
